The 2024 Dacia Duster, reviewed here in its top-tier 1.6 Hybrid Extreme trim, presents a compelling package for its price point, blending rugged off-road capability with a surprisingly attractive exterior design. The reviewer praises its true off-road character, evident in its approach/departure angles and ground clearance, especially with the AWD version. Inside, while the "Extreme" trim's neoprene-like seats are easy to clean, the reviewer suggests the "Journey" trim's fabric seats offer better comfort and heat resistance. The infotainment system is functional but not the quickest, with smartphone mirroring recommended for a smoother experience. The reviewer highlights the Duster's soft and floaty suspension, which excels in comfort over speed bumps and off-road, but leads to noticeable body roll during agile maneuvers or sudden lane changes. Real-world consumption for the hybrid is around 5 L/100km (50 MPG US / 60 MPG UK) at lower speeds, increasing to nearly 6 L/100km (40s MPG US / 50s MPG UK) at 120 km/h. Downsides include a lack of interior refinement, some cost-saving measures like hard plastics and un-dampened glove boxes, and less advanced assistance systems compared to competitors. Despite these compromises, the Duster's character and affordability, with prices starting under €20,000 for the base LPG model and around €27,000 for the hybrid Extreme, make it a strong contender for budget-conscious buyers seeking a distinctive and capable SUV.
